Emil Nilimaa wrote:
>
> Using ASCII pfiles and Oasis Olc
> #.0circle bpl15
>
> After adding new places to wear eq,
> the medit seems to crash for me. (Oasis Olc)
>
> I did a grep on both feet and FEET, and added the new place
> to all the places i could find the feet place at.
> This seem to work pretty good, until i try to use
> the olc. Redit and Oedit work good,
> but not medit.
>
> When trying to medit any mob, the game crashes,
> and i get this with the gdb:
>
> #0 0x4009f626 in chunk_free (ar_ptr=0x4012f580, p=0x8183948) at
> malloc.c:3006
> #1 0x4009f38d in chunk_alloc (ar_ptr=0x4012f580, nb=128) at malloc.c:2515
> #2 0x400a0294 in __libc_calloc (n=121, elem_size=1) at malloc.c:3574
> #3 0x80a44f6 in str_dup (
> source=0x81338c8 "Is that some type of differntial curve involving some
> strange, and\r\nunknown calculus that she seems to be made out of?\r\n")
> at utils.c:89
Well what does line 89 of utils.c say? at a guess it's a CREATE?
Try putting breakpoints in and seeing what it does.
try using efance or reading the man pages on malloc, they tell you how
to turn on some checks.
Chris
+------------------------------------------------------------+
| Ensure that you have read the CircleMUD Mailing List FAQ: |
| http://qsilver.queensu.ca/~fletchra/Circle/list-faq.html |
+------------------------------------------------------------+
This archive was generated by hypermail 2b30 : 12/15/00 PST